if you’re paying for Amazon Prime uk you need to log in to Amazon uk.
Because you’re in Spain , Amazon Spain comes up by default and your U.K. prime doesn’t allow you access to Spanish Prime and vice versa.
If you’re viewing via the app, that’s defaulted to Spain, so need to change to U.K.
If you still have problems, switch off your location on your device or you may have view behind a VPN.

Does it matter? If you go to the top menu in Amazon where the search etc is then on the right hand side is a wheel icon. Click on that and you can change the language to English. Virtually all the films and TV shows are English anyway.

Once you've selected English it will ask if you want that as your default language. Click yes and all the menus and programmes will be in English.

I have an Amazon Spain subscription (It's less than half price and gives me free delivery on anything I order) and a Netlix UK subscription but have no problems getting either.

Its probably Brexit related, the EU has a legal requirement for any paid for Tv services (Amazon, SKY, Netflix etc) to be available to EU citizens wherever you are in the EU. After January UK services were no longer covered by the directive and the UK Government decided not to include it in UK legislation like it also hasn't included Mobile roaming being free and Mobile operators are now starting to stop providing it for free.
SkyGo has now been blocked from operating outside the UK and its quite likely Amazon & Netflix have done the same thing . . . Another Boris Bonus!
